Output 176130faa75de1be931d77f8b3f43919b9393f30f9df958ca61bb5d9fb4e4957:0

value
1141141
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f39906863813ffd968ae198167ea2aa54c26ea22702d636ca09dfda24079cb2
address
bc1peuueq6rrsyllm952uxvpvl4z4f2vym4zyupdvdk2p80a5fq8njeq99musv
transaction
176130faa75de1be931d77f8b3f43919b9393f30f9df958ca61bb5d9fb4e4957
confirmations
109
spent
true